Senior Transit Capital Project Manager

GRTC Transit SystemRichmond, VA
$110,000 - $115,000

About The Position

The Senior Capital Project Manager leads end-to-end delivery of transit capital projects, including planning, design, environmental review, procurement, construction, and commissioning of bus rapid transit and transit administrative and maintenance facilities. The position serves as the primary project contact, guiding stakeholders through all design and construction phases while coordinating due diligence, contractor selection, and cross-functional team collaboration. The successful candidate will maintain master schedules across multiple projects, manage performance against critical milestones, and ensure timely project completion within established parameters.

Responsibilities

  • Act as the primary Senior-level contact for the duration of the project.
  • Develop and execute project-specific goals, schedules, budgets, and strategies.
  • Establish and maintain project goals and success criteria that meet GRTC needs, document expectations, and identify and address issues appropriately.
  • Ensure projects comply with FTA requirements, including NEPA, Title VI, CIG, and other federal grant funding programs.
  • Coordinate any necessary due diligence efforts on behalf of the internal team.
  • Work with GRTC’s Grants Administration office and consultants to draft funding requests for local, state, and federal grant opportunities.
  • Maintain communication with vendors, stakeholders, and internal partners throughout the project lifecycle.
  • Oversee development and implementation of public outreach efforts.
  • Represent GRTC at public meetings, board meetings, and community events.
  • Develop detailed project budgets and cost projections based on a clearly defined set of budget assumptions.
  • Develop and maintain Master Project Schedules and manage the successful execution of projects within required timeframes.
  • Understand and consistently deliver on Key Performance Indicators (KPIs).
  • Prepare various solicitations needed for vendor and contractor services.
  • Participate in the solicitation process, including vendor selection.
  • Forecast monthly spending on all projects in alignment with GRTC’s capital plan.
  • Facilitate all critical project meetings and coordination exercises with internal and external stakeholders.
  • Guide the internal and external stakeholders and architectural team through the design process from concept to final construction documents.
  • Manage construction contractors through onboarding, construction, commissioning, punch-list, and closeout.
